Output 6453456afa9f10bb5f96320f0b0c1b9e24bec0e5ca726a0900751c7f22fff109:18

value
44596327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19c07d028223459b50b6fe4390c9ee96d3f1e70a OP_EQUAL
address
343BQfNeEWH3KVzCL4zjT4bdqtvMW4Wy8y
transaction
6453456afa9f10bb5f96320f0b0c1b9e24bec0e5ca726a0900751c7f22fff109
spent
true